this may sound weird, but have you ever just not been bothered with eyeshadow, but always loved eyeliner, and just wished you could put on face powder instead on your eyelids? (i'm fair to medium) well this is the eyeshadow for that.
i have never liked extravegant eyeshadow on me, i have always thought a nice clean crease colour and liner has looked best on me (i have large eyes). so this is my dream come true. it's a milky, satin beige that just evens everything out, and allows eyeliner and crease colour to perform at their best in my opinion. but aside from that;
this is also great for giving eyeshadows more of a smooth sheen. for example if you have applied too much shimmer/colour. this will blend it all together beautifully.
on deeper skintones, i'm thinking this might be a good natural highlighter/inner corner colour. or just a really nice polished, pale creamy lid colour to enhance black eyeliner/act as a nice base for other eyeshadows.
